#165e6a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#165e6a is composed of 8.6% red, 36.9% green and 41.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 79.2% cyan, 11.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 58.4% black. It has a hue angle of 188.6 degrees, a saturation of 65.6% and a lightness of 25.1%. #165e6a color hex could be obtained by blending #2cbcd4 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006666.

Shades and Tints of #165e6a

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020809 is the darkest color, while #f7fdf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#165e6a

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3d4243 is the less saturated color, while #026c7e is the most saturated one.
